Kyoto City: (Kyoto Zoo) Zoo DE Science Talk

Posted on May 3, 2022 by News Admin

The Kyoto City Zoo will hold a “Zoo DE Science Talk” as a “Power Up Project of the Center for Creatures, Learning and Research” as follows. We are looking forward to your application.

3 Lectures


⑴ Theme: “Let the cute ones travel? A character study of green turtles.”


(2) Speaker: Hiromi Kudo (Kyoto City Zoo, Center for Living Things and Learning)


(3) Speaker’s comments


The coast of Japan is a nursery ground for sea turtle pups, but it is also used by humans as a fishing ground. Here, they are often caught as bycatch in fishing gear. How do green turtles that grow up in such an environment with the risk of human activities behave? In my lecture, I would like to talk about the relationship between the personality of green turtles and the differences in the environment in which they were raised, taking the differences in the way each individual behaves as a personality.
